Average Engineers, All Other Salary in Hawaii / Kauai nonmetropolitan area

Yes, Hawaii / Kauai nonmetropolitan area is a highly lucrative market for Engineers, All Others. With an average annual salary of $131,930, professionals here earn significantly more than the national norm.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$131,930 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 24.2%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$170,010.
  • Outlook: The current demand for Engineers, All Others is stable, with a local workforce of approximately 60 professionals. This role remains a specialized component of the broader Hawaii / Kauai nonmetropolitan area economy.

Engineers, All Other Salary Distribution in Hawaii / Kauai nonmetropolitan area

The earning potential for Engineers, All Others in Hawaii / Kauai nonmetropolitan area var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$78,320,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$170,010.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 60 employees in the Hawaii / Kauai nonmetropolitan area area with a job density of 0.604 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
